Default Please Help! The engine has very little power and shaking.

Hi, My girlfriend started her car yesterday and the engine is shaking. The car has very little power. I ran the codes and it has four codes: P0300(multiple Cyl misfire, P0301(Cyl misfire), P0302(Cyl 2 misfire) and P0303(Cyl 3 misfire). Does anyone have any ideas? Thanks so much!

Coil packs? They give intermittent as they start to go and moisture will make them do as you described as they are going.
